Intelligent Automation's Ascent

Across various industries, enterprises are embracing intelligent automation solutions. This movement is driven by the need to optimize efficiency, reduce costs, and offer enhanced customer experiences. Intelligent automation employs a combination of artificial intelligence (AI), machine learning (ML), and robotic process automation (RPA) to automate complex tasks, freeing up human personnel for more strategic endeavors.

Furthermore, intelligent automation enables analytical decision-making by analyzing vast sets of data. This results in enhanced outcomes across diverse business functions.
